iTunes Music greyed out half my library
I recently subscribed to a trial version of iTunes music. When I opened iTunes on my Windows PC half my songs were greyed out where before I could play everything from my PC and iPhone. All of these were downloads from albums and other sources over many years. The "iCloud Status" indicates "waiting" with the cloud symbol next to each song (no strike throughs). Some songs from the same album will play while others are greyed out. On my iPhone 7 some songs are duplicated: one will play while the other will not stating "this song is not currently available...". Other greyed out songs state "this song is not synced across your devices," although I have synced through iTunes on my PC several times. I have tried numerous remedies from the community and cannot find anything that works. Why did a subscription to iTunes Music destroy my library? Can I get my songs back? Some songs that I added to my library state "Uploaded" or "Apple Music" under "iCloud Status." I have no intention of continuing the service so will I lose any more songs when I unsubscribe? I just want my old (as in 1960's) music back and would appreciate some guidance.
